How To Fix /SAPAPO/RRP_PT081 - Activity from order &1 could not be firmed on resource &2


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SAPAPO/RRP_PT -

  • Message number: 081

  • Message text: Activity from order &1 could not be firmed on resource &2

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/SAPAPO/RRP_PT081 - Activity from order &1 could not be firmed on resource &2 ?

    The SAP error message /SAPAPO/RRP_PT081 indicates that an activity from a production order could not be firmed on a specific resource. This error typically arises in the context of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) within SAP, particularly when dealing with production planning and scheduling.

    Cause:

    The error can be caused by several factors, including:

    1. Resource Capacity Issues: The resource may not have enough capacity available to accommodate the activity from the order. This could be due to overloading or scheduling conflicts.

    2. Incorrect Resource Settings: The resource may not be configured correctly in the system, such as incorrect availability times or capacity settings.

    3. Order Status: The production order may be in a status that does not allow it to be firmed, such as being in a "planned" state rather than "released."

    4. Time Constraints: There may be time constraints that prevent the activity from being scheduled on the resource, such as maintenance periods or other scheduled activities.

    5. Resource Allocation: The resource may be allocated to another order or activity, leading to conflicts in scheduling.

    Solution:

    To resolve the error, consider the following steps:

    1. Check Resource Availability: Review the capacity of the resource (&2) to ensure it has enough available capacity to accommodate the activity from the order (&1). You can do this by checking the resource's capacity planning in the APO system.

    2. Review Resource Settings: Ensure that the resource is correctly configured. Check the availability calendar, capacity settings, and any maintenance schedules that may affect the resource.

    3. Order Status Verification: Verify the status of the production order. If the order is not released, you may need to release it before firming the activity.

    4. Adjust Scheduling: If the resource is overloaded, consider rescheduling other activities or orders to free up capacity for the current order.

    5. Consult Logs and Messages: Check the logs and any additional error messages that may provide more context about why the firming process failed.

    6. Use the APO Planning Board: Utilize the APO planning board to visualize the scheduling and resource allocation, which can help identify conflicts or issues.

    7. Contact Support: If the issue persists after checking the above factors, consider reaching out to your SAP support team or consulting SAP documentation for further troubleshooting.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: Familiarize yourself with relevant transaction codes such as /SAPAPO/RRP3 (Product View) or /SAPAPO/RRP4 (Order View) to analyze the situation further.
    • SAP Notes: Check for any SAP Notes related to this error message, as they may provide specific fixes or patches.
    • Documentation: Review SAP documentation on production planning and resource management in APO for best practices and configuration guidelines.

    By following these steps, you should be able to identify the root cause of the error and implement a solution to firm the activity on the specified resource.
